Mid-Career Growth Phase

This salary range represents solid mid-career positions. You're likely in the 12-22% federal bracket. State taxes vary significantly - from 0% (TX, FL) to 13%+ (CA).

  • Traditional 401(k) contributions reduce taxable income (up to $23,000/year)
  • Consider your state's tax situation when comparing job offers
  • HSA contributions are triple tax-advantaged if eligible

Tax Bracket Change: This salary increase crosses from the 12% Bracket into the 22% Bracket. Only the income above the threshold is taxed at the higher rate - you won't lose money by earning more.

State Tax Varies: These calculations use Texas (0% state tax). In California, you'd pay an additional ~6-9% state tax. In New York, add ~5-8%. Florida, Texas, Washington, and Nevada have no state income tax.
